LONDON (Alliance News) - IronRidge Resources Ltd said Monday it started an exploration drilling programme at the Cape Coast lithium portfolio, in Ghana.
The company commenced a 3,000 metres reverse circulation drilling programme at the Abonko target and Ewoyaa Lithium project, with a 1,000 metres diamond drilling programme planned on completion.
Chief Executive Officer Vincent Mascolo said: "We are pleased with the progress of field activities at the Cape Coast lithium portfolio.
"We are advancing on multiple fronts including exploration and resource drilling, implementing metallurgical sampling and test-work programmes, and advancing regional exploration programmes."
IronRidge Resources shares were trading down 0.7% at 19.00 pence each.
